A 650sx is a $500 ski and yeah you can put a couple thousand into it but thats it. Im referring to the $20k, $30k, $40k jet skis. The guys that build these spend hundreds of hours setting these skis up right, and buying all the best :):):):). When they sell these skis they might make a couple thousand. Was that $2k worth 100 hours of Saving/planning/buying/waiting/modifying/assembling/selling/shipping? ($2k / 100 hrs. = $20 an hour.) More then likely they spend a lot more time then 100 hours.

So for $20/hr. this guy built a $25k jet ski. So if someone is satisfied with making $20 an hour then yeah this is a good thing for them if they want to make some money. Though personally, I wouldn't want to be responsible for that big of an investment and all the hassle associated with it.

if you are going to build high dollar skis and turn the over frequently y ou are not going to get paid for your time working on them........thats why its a hobby, not a business...

now...if you are a jetski BUILDER and this is how you make your living then no..it doesnt work........


I tell ya....I have built and sold a couple of skis and have not made a couple THOUSAND..but rather a couple hundred.....


IMO, if I can build, play with and ride a ski for a few months or weeks then recoup 98% of my $$ back......Im TICKLED over it, even if I lost 100 hrs of my own time putting it together.......
